After a strong explosion, they discover a burning car belonging to a Friese retiree

Minutes before three in the morning yesterday, the barking of a dog woke up a 75-year-old retiree, residing on Presidente Perón Street in the Yapeyú neighborhood of the city of Frías. Unable to fall asleep again, the man heard a loud explosion, forcing him to get up. Believing that the dog’s barking could have been caused by a cat on the roof and the thunderous noise would come from another part of the housing complex, the retiree entered the bathroom. In that circumstance, he noticed through the windlight that a “yellow light” was coming from his garage. He left the bathroom and opened the door, at which time he observed that his Chevrolet Prisma car was on fire. The flames were focused between the hood and the windshield.

Likewise, the victim noticed that there were burning newspapers on top of the trunk and pieces of burning cardboard near the rear wheels. Both the paper and the cardboard were not in the garage and did not belong in his house.

Desperation took over the owner of the vehicle and he tried to put out the fire, but he couldn’t. A grandson and some neighbors came to the requests for help; Together they managed to push, get the vehicle out of the garage and put out the fire before it caused further damage.

Once tempers had calmed down, the family made inquiries among their neighbors. One of them indicated that moments before the accident was discovered, he had seen a subject who ran away from the retiree’s home. This suspect ran towards Presidente de la Plaza Street. Meanwhile, the witness would have observed the presence in the vicinity of a second individual on a motorcycle, who possibly acted as a “bell.” He fled down Presidente Perón Street towards Islas Malvinas Street.

The victim filed a complaint at Community Police Station No. 23. The retiree maintained that he does not know what the cause of the attack could be.

The police are carrying out investigations to establish whether the man or any of his relatives have problems with other people. They carry out tests to establish the cause of the start of the fire.
